We have a fantastic opportunity for a Customer Service Operator to join our Customer Services Team in our Liverpool Matchworks Office on a 12 month Fixed Term contract doing 20 hours per week. The purpose of the role is to be responsible for the recording, monitoring and maintaining of all regulatory client information and supplying this information to the customer service manager and client.

You will be responsible for:

  • Management for all customer queries/requests/complaints received in Customer Services from Amey employees, clients and contracts.
  • Answering high volumes of calls within agreed targets for each contract.
  • Ensuring excellent levels of customer service and service delivery are maintained and exceeded.
  • Process calls, e-mail, and web requests via Amey’s chosen software.
  • Job ownership of all processed requests through to completion, including progress chasing and liaison with client and on-site staff.
  • Escalating customer requests/queries/complaints as appropriate.
  • Understanding relevant contract response times and Service Level Agreements in the transacting of customer queries/requests/complaints.
  • General Administration tasks that are required for normal functioning and out of scope projects for Customer Services.
  • Completion of all shift responsibilities such as monitoring of web events, e-mail events, and external web applications systems and running of daily/weekly/monthly reports.
  • Demonstrate confidence in daily responsibilities and system use to existing and new clients.
  • Proactively following up to see cases through to completion, and making proactive outbound telephone calls.
  • Ensuring high level of attention to detail in all work tasks, i.e., cases, reports, requests.
  • Adhering to Amey company policy and Customers Services processes.
  • Record and report any ‘non-compliance’ issues to a Team Leader/Manager as soon as practicable.
  • To provide regular management information reports as and when required.
  • Assist in the delivery of targeted Customer Services training to new employees as and when required.
  • Assistance in the creation and analysation of performance/improvement reports, to be sent to the Customer Services Manager at the end of each month.
  • Scheduling responsive and planned appointments for field-based operatives across the business.

Who is Amey?

We are at the heart of modern Britain, helping the economy to grow by designing, maintaining and transforming the nation’s strategic assets. Our 11,000 people are behind the critical services the country relies on every day. Our unique engineering and operations experience, together with data driven insight from our consulting business, delivers better results for our clients. We are trusted partners of Government – both national and local – managing assets and complex projects that are vital to the sustainable growth of the country.

How to prepare for a job interview at ameygroupi

Show Off Your Communication Skills

In customer support, being able to communicate clearly and effectively is key. During the interview, make sure to demonstrate your listening skills and your ability to explain solutions simply. Use examples from past experiences where you resolved customer issues successfully.

Know the Tools of the Trade

Familiarise yourself with common customer support tools like ticketing systems (think Zendesk or Freshdesk) and chat software. If you’ve used any of these in previous roles or during your studies, be ready to chat about your experiences. Showing you can hit the ground running with these tools will impress ameygroupi.

Highlight Your Flexibility

Since this is a part-time role, emphasise your ability to adapt to different shifts and your willingness to handle varying customer volumes. Share any experiences where you thrived in a fast-paced environment or juggled multiple tasks, which can highlight your time management skills.

Prepare for Scenario-Based Questions

Interviewers often love scenario-based questions in customer support roles. Be ready to tackle common customer situations, like how you'd handle an unhappy customer. Practising responses to these scenarios will showcase your problem-solving ability and customer service mindset, which ameygroupi will surely appreciate.
